A large number of families eligible under the Small Flats Scheme-2006 have failed to get allotment of the flats. As many as 343 families living in different erstwhile colonies had submitted their claim and were found to be eligible for getting a flat under the scheme, but are not coming forward to make a claim.

Advertisement

Unable to trace these missing families, the UT Administration has given a last chance to them. While releasing the list, it stated that that if they do not contact the Chandigarh Housing Board in the next 30 days and complete the formalities, then the claims of such families will be cancelled.

Most of these applicants are from Ambedkar Colony, Colony No. 4, Colony No. 5, Janta and Kumhar Colonies, Palsora and other colonies.
